Holiday apartments in Turku

Search among 249 available apartments in Turku from 50+ providers

Check-in
Fri, 08 Nov
-
Check-out
Sat, 09 Nov
Rooms and Guests2 Guests, 1 Room
Check-in
Fri, 08 Nov
-
Check-out
Sat, 09 Nov
Rooms and Guests2 Guests, 1 Room
1Filter & Sort
View map
Check-in
Fri, 08 Nov
-
Check-out
Sat, 09 Nov
Rooms and Guests2 Guests, 1 Room
1Filter & Sort
View map
View map
81-100 out of 249
Sort by: high popularity
  • Price: low to high
  • Price: high to low
  • Guest rating: high to low
  • Popularity: high to low
Map
800 m from City Centre300 m from Turku Central Station
Select
Map
4.7 km from City Centre
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
1.8 km from City Centre1.0 km from Paavo Nurmi Stadium
Select
Map
1.8 km from City Centre1.2 km from Paavo Nurmi Stadium
Select
Map
600 m from City Centre300 m from Luostarinmäki Handicrafts Museum
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Map
900 m from City Centre400 m from Turku Bus Terminal
Select
Map
1000 m from City Centre600 m from Paavo Nurmi Stadium
Select
Map
6.5 km from City Centre
Select
Map
1.6 km from City Centre900 m from Turku Central Station
Select
Map
4.2 km from City Centre2.1 km from Gatorade Center
Select
Map
2.0 km from City Centre1000 m from Paavo Nurmi Stadium
Select
Map
1.7 km from City Centre900 m from Turku Central Station
Select
Seaside LuxApartment
Map
2.7 km from City Centre1.7 km from Paavo Nurmi Stadium
From£ 163 /nightSelect
Map
1.7 km from City Centre1.0 km from Paavo Nurmi Stadium
From£ 175 /nightSelect